An airliner lands with a speed of 54.5 m/s. Each wheel of the plane has a radius of 1.25 m and a moment of inertia of 110 kg · m2. At touchdown, the wheels begin to spin under the action of friction. Each wheel supports a weight of 1.40 â 104 N, and the wheels attain their angular speed in 0.522 s and start rolling without slipping. What is the coefficient of friction between the wheels and the runway? Assume that the speed of the plane is constant.
